The Clearlink IV Administration Valve by Baxter Healthcare is designed for dependable and safe intravenous therapy. Engineered with a low priming volume of just 0.25 mL, this valve is ideal for critical care, pediatric, and adult IV administration where precision and efficiency are essential. What is it Used For?

The Clearlink IV Administration Valve is used as a secure needle-free access point for:

  • Intravenous (IV) fluid delivery
  • Medication administration
  • IV push or bolus medications
  • Blood product infusions
  • Accessing IV lines for sampling or flushing

Clearlink valves are perfect for hospitals, clinics, outpatient settings, and emergency care where reliable and aseptic IV access is imperative.

Details & Features

  • Priming Volume: Ultra-low 0.25 mL for precise medication delivery and reduced medication waste
  • Needle-Free Valve: Reduces risk of needlestick injuries for healthcare workers
  • Closed System Design: Helps minimize risk of contamination and infection
  • Transparent Housing: Provides clear visual confirmation of fluid flow and connection status
  • Universal Compatibility: Easily integrates with standard IV administration sets and luer-lock syringes
  • Latex-Free: Safe for patients with latex allergies
  • Single-Use: Designed for single patient use to optimize infection control
  • Sterile Packaging: Ensures product integrity and patient safety

Directions for Use

  1. Inspection: Before use, check the packaging for damage and ensure sterility.
  2. Priming: Attach the valve to the administration set and prime with IV fluid according to institutional policy; verify that the 0.25 mL priming volume has been accounted for.
  3. Connection: Use luer-lock syringes or compatible connectors to access the valve for medication administration, fluid delivery, or flushing.
  4. Aseptic Technique: Always use aseptic technique when handling, connecting, or disconnecting the valve.
  5. Disposal: Dispose of the valve in accordance with facility protocols after single-patient use.

Warnings

  • Single use only: Do not reuse. Reuse may lead to infection, valve malfunction, or patient harm.
  • Sterility: Do not use if the packaging is compromised or the product is visibly damaged.
  • Compatibility: Ensure compatibility of the administration set and connectors to prevent leaks or dislodgement.
  • Priming Volume: Always account for the 0.25 mL priming volume in medication calculations to prevent dosing errors.
  • Storage: Store in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and do not use past the expiration date.
  • Improper use may increase the risk of infection, air embolism, or medication errors.

FAQs About IV Clave Connectors, Needeless, Tubing Connectors & IV Spikes
  • What is a Clave on IV Tubing?

    A clave on IV tubing is a needleless connector that enables secure, closed-system access to intravenous lines, eliminating the need for needles and minimizing the risk of catheter-related bloodstream infections (CRBSIs). It provides an effective microbial barrier for IV therapy, central lines, and peripheral IV catheters.

  • What is a Clave Connector Used For?

    Clave connectors are used to connect syringes or IV lines to catheters or tubing Allow needleless access for flushing, medication administration, and blood draws Promote injection safety and help reduce needlestick injuries

  • How to Use a MicroClave Connector?

    Disinfect the hub per hospital protocol Attach syringe or IV line firmly to the MicroClave needleless connector Administer medication or fluids as indicated Flush with saline or per protocol and remove the syringe Clean the port again, ensuring optimal infection control

  • What is a Clave for a Cannula?

    A clave for a cannula acts as a needleless IV port at the end of the cannula, offering closed, safe, and repeated access points for medications, fluids, and blood sampling while actively preventing reflux and reducing contamination risks.

  • What Does a Clave Do?

    Maintains a closed IV system Decreases the chance of CRBSIs Provides needleless port for secure access Ensures continuous antimicrobial protection

  • How to Change Clave on Central Line?

    Wash hands & don gloves Stop infusion & clamp the line Disinfect old clave connector hub Unscrew and remove the old clave Clean catheter hub with alcohol Attach a new sterile clave connector Unclamp line and flush as prescribed
